Converting from AC to DC is simple when using a Schottky diode SS1P4-M3/84A rectifier from Vishay. This product will be shipped in tape and reel packaging for quick mounting and safe delivery. Its peak non-repetitive surge current is 30 A, while its maximum continuous forward current is 1 A. It is made in a single configuration. This rectifier has an operating temperature range of -55 °C to 150 °C.
